jodathalas wrote:The councilor at the school says that a GED is just like a diploma but only available to people not enrolled on school. She tells me its just a diploma issued by the state.
That does not mean the Air Force will accept a GED. By all means I encourage you to get the GED if you are not going to return to school. I just wanted you to be aware, that it might not be good enough for the Air Force.

I just checked the AF website. I looks like you can join but there are the following restrictions.
The answer is yes. However, there are many factors enlisting with a GED as opposed to enlisting with a traditional High School diploma. These are:



You must obtain a higher qualifying score on the Armed Services Vocational

Aptitude Battery (ASVAB).
Under normal circumstances, 1% of our enlisted force accessions are GED

holders during a 1-year period.
GED applicants must wait on slots to become available, and this can

sometimes mean waiting periods of up to one year.
